Output c81ea1c951a9b9e150614c9caaa571dda3962106888a55d04fa730538679736f:0

value
500000
script pubkey
OP_0 OP_PUSHBYTES_20 8d58e7385853878567db4c11dcbb2311a32687f3
address
tb1q34vwwwzc2wrc2e7mfsgaewerzx3jdplne3wfc6
transaction
c81ea1c951a9b9e150614c9caaa571dda3962106888a55d04fa730538679736f
confirmations
76986
spent
false

1 Sat Range